Retinal dysplasia in mice lacking p56lck.
Oncogene - 7 May 1998
Omri B, Blancher C, Neron B, Marty M C, Rutin J, Molina T J, Pessac B, Crisanti P
Abstract excerpt
The product of the proto-oncogene p56lck is a non-receptor tyrosine kinase member of the Src family. It is found in T cells (Marth et al., 1985, 1988) and in the mouse brain (Omri et al., 1996; Van Tan et al., 1996). In this report, we describe experiments showing that Lck is present in the mouse retina neurons.
